On Dec 3, 2005, at 8:07 AM, Gisle Vanem wrote:

> The recent (?) -G option requires gettimeofday() which isn't  
> available on Win32. Attached is a patch to util.c which adds this  
> function.

It doesn't need gettimeofday(); time() is sufficient - and if that's  
available on Win32, that's a simpler fix.  (Even if it's *not*  
available, it's simpler, as you don't have to extract the seconds  
part of the timeval structure, and don't have to fill it in on Win32.)

I've checked in a change to make it use time(); we use time()  
elsewhere, so I assume it's available on Win32.
